There were 106 admissions to Homes during 1962 eompared with o5 in the })revious year, and correspondingly the number of dis- (‘harges inereased to 92 eompared with 55 in the previous year. This relleets the greater infirmity of residents on acimission. The figures of admissions and discharges include 12 eases who were ad- mitted for temporary eare. It is hoped that this service will grow in the future. Whilst the opening of Lawnwood House completes the Com- mittee's present ])rogramme of new Homes, it cannot be assumed tliat furtlier ])laces are not needed. In the })lans for developing the service over the next ten years provision was made for an increase from 128 to 169 beds by 1970/1, assuming that there would be no inerease to the size of the Borough.](https://iiif.wellcomecollection.org/image/b29171271_0038.jp2/full/800%2C/0/default.jpg)
